Important update: allpay payments are moving to allpayments

allpay is upgrading its service to a new platform called allpayments. The current allpay app and the allpay online payment website will no longer be available after 11 May 2026.

New loan funding supports investment in existing homes and new housing 

We’ve secured new £75m long-term loan funding to support investment in existing homes and the delivery of new homes, while maintaining our financial security.

Important Safety Update for our High-Rise Residents: New Personal Evacuation Plans for High-Rise Homes

New national fire safety legislation comes into force this spring, and we’re making some changes to help keep everyone living in our high-rise buildings safe.
